Fetch Google Chrome Offline
Want to install Google Chrome on your computer even without an active internet connection? It's definitely possible! You can download the offline installer from the official Chrome website. Simply visit their site, locate the "Download Chrome" button, and choose the option for the offline installer. This will reserve a file on your computer that you can then run to install Chrome without needing internet access during the process.
- Make sure your computer meets the minimum system requirements for Chrome before launching the installation.
- Once the offline installer is obtained, double-click it to launch the setup process.
- Adhere to the on-screen instructions carefully to complete the installation.
That's it! You now have Google Chrome installed on your computer, ready to use even when you're without internet access.
